Searches and a Criminal Case for Faith in Severodvinsk

Arkhangelsk Region

On March 13, 2019, in Severodvinsk (Arkhangelsk region), searches were carried out in at least 7 homes of citizens who are suspected of practicing the religion of Jehovah's Witnesses. A criminal case has been initiated under the article "organization of the activities of an extremist organization". 61-year-old Vladimir Teterin and 37-year-old Sergey Potylitsyn were involved in the case as suspects. Vladimir Teterin signed a recognizance not to leave.

The searches were carried out by FSB investigators P. Yuriev, I. Kozodubov, I. Mironov and others. About 20 conscripts were involved as witnesses. The searches were authorized by the Severodvinsk City Court. Some of the believers were taken to Arkhangelsk, where they were interrogated at the FSB Directorate at 54 Troitsky Prospekt. After interrogations, which lasted until late at night, everyone was released.

Earlier, on February 18, 2019, 39-year-old Yevgeny Yakku was arrested in Arkhangelsk on a similar charge. Later, the court chose a preventive measure for him in the form of a ban on certain actions.

Case of Teterin and Others in Severodvinsk

Case History
In March 2019, in Severodvinsk, FSB officers conducted searches in the homes of Sergey Potylitsyn and Vladimir Teterin. Andrey Maksimovich was taken for interrogation from his workplace, then brought home and searched in the presence of his wife and 3-year-old child. Conscript sailors were involved as witnesses. The investigator took a recognizance agreement from Potylitsyn. A criminal case was opened against the believers for organizing the activities of an extremist organization. Law enforcement officers said that their goal was to stop the activities of Jehovah’s Witnesses. Sergey Potylitsyn’s two vehicles were arrested, and the bank accounts of three believers were blocked. In May 2022, the Investigative Committee of the Russian Federation ruled to terminate the criminal case due to the lack of corpus delicti.
